As a customer of First American Home Warranty Service, Abe Plumbing was dispatched to my house to investigate a faulty water heater. After being in the house for about 90 seconds, and inspecting the water heater (visually) for about 10 seconds, the plumber told me that there were lots of modifications that would be required to replace the water heater that First American would not pay for, and that my ""out-of-pocket"" portion would be $600. He stated that he would need to move the gas line feeding the clothes dryer, and that because it was piped in galvanized, and not copper, he couldn't easily ""sweat"" new fitting. I explained that first, the pipe he was looking at was black pipe, not galvanized, and second, that natural gas was not pipe in copper by CA law. He then altered his narrative to explain that the water heater was failing due to lack of maintenance, and that unless I was willing to pay the out-of-pocket, which he now felt could be reduced to $450, his report back to First American would likely result in the claim being denied since ""I had failed to maintenance the water heater"" (note: I drain the water heater annually, and during the current event, drained the water heater and found only about an ounce of calcium right around the drain valve as I usually do; a pile in the palm of my hand about the diameter of a quarter and half an inch tall), and that there was no way the situation would be getting fixed the same day. In short, this particular technician was deceitful and dishonest, and resorted to scare tactics to extort money from an unknowingly savvy customer who, as a youth, worked in a hardware store for 6 years, and has personally changed half a dozen water heaters, and knows more than the average victim regarding what is required. In short, DO NOT use Abe Plumbing, or allow First American to assign them to your claim. First American can send a different plumber for a second opinion, but doesn't advertise this fact, and you will likely need to demand to speak with a supervisor since the customer service rep is likely reading from a script. In my case, another contractor was dispatched, and is performing the same work for only $125 out-of-pocket for ""modifications"" to cover the cost to re-pipe the T&P valve since my current water heater has the valve mounted on the side, and the new one has the valve mounted on the top. I'm not the first victim, and likely not the last; see Yelp reviews for similar experiences with Abe Plumbing. Perhaps other technicians from Abe are more honest, but the one sent to my house certainly was not.
